Transaction

d6db1284891c3f6c03b82853a60cb7c2b0ef1f2ddf544729272f74ee55596049
292,276 confirmations
Timestamp
1599167833
Block646,610
Fee524,768 sats
Fee rate106.2 sats/vB
view on mempool.space

Inputs & Outputs

Inputs